Ingredients
- 400 g14 oz pork shoulder, cut into strips or pork stir-fry strips
- 3 tbsp green curry paste (shop bought)
- 2 tbsp light-flavoured oil
- 3 green chillies, de-seeded and chopped
- 400 g14 oz green beans, cut into 4cm lengths on the diagonal
- 125 ml4½ fl oz coconut milk
- 3 tbsp fish sauce
- 1 tbsp granulated sugar
- 1 tbsp tinned green peppercorns
- Small handful basil leaves
Method: How to make Pork with peppercorns
Combine the pork with the curry paste. Heat 1 tablespoon of the oil in a large wok or frying pan over high heat. Add the pork and stir-fry for 2 minutes or until just cooked. Remove and set aside.
Return the wok to a high heat and add the remaining oil. Add the chilli and green beans and stir-fry for 2 minutes. Add the coconut milk, fish sauce, sugar and peppercorns and stir to combine. Return the pork to the wok and cook for a further minute or until heated through. Scatter over the basil leaves and serve with steamed rice.
